Does Tallow Smell Like Meat or Beef Fat?

 

It’s a fair question - and one we hear a lot.

Raw suet can have a meaty scent, especially if it's poorly rendered or comes from grain-fed animals. But at VAER, we use only grass-fed, grass-finished beef fat, and we render it slowly and gently - three times - to remove any odor while preserving the nutrients your skin craves, creating tallow.

The result? A clean, neutral base with no trace of animal scent.

From there, we enhance each balm with therapeutic-grade essential oils - not just for fragrance, but for their healing benefits and emotional resonance. Each blend is formulated to elevate the experience without irritating sensitive skin.

So no - it doesn’t smell like dinner. It smells like a moment of care.
